About this role
At USAA, our mission is to empower members to achieve financial security, and this role directly supports that mission by protecting the company's most vital leaders. As an Executive Protection Officer Senior, you will provide unparalleled executive protection services to senior executives and their families, ensuring their safety during all domestic and international assignments.
Day-to-day, you will execute advance planning and threat vulnerability assessments, coordinate transportation and security for offsite and onsite events, and maintain detailed personal profiles and risk assessments. You will also complete suspicious activity reports, incident reports, shift logs, and pattern of life reports to document all security-related activities.
This position requires close collaboration with internal stakeholders to enhance workplace violence prevention policies and training, as well as maintaining a wide network of internal and external agency support. Requirements
- Bachelor's degree; OR 4 years of related experience may be substituted in lieu of degree.
- 6 or more years of experience with a government agency, with active or honorably retired law enforcement status.
- Successfully completed a U.S. government sponsored or certified professional protective services/executive protection training program.
- Proficient training and experience in defensive driving tactics, including advanced situational awareness, evasive maneuvers, emergency braking, and controlling the vehicle in various conditions.
- Active or honorably retired law enforcement status with eligibility to carry a firearm under the Law Enforcement Officers Safety Act (LEOSA).
- Demonstrated experience conducting advance work, threat assessments, and residential security operations.
- Proven ability to exercise discretion and maintain confidentiality in sensitive situations.
